A block weighing \( 40 \mathrm{~N} \) travels down a smooth fixed curved track \( A B \) joined to a rough horizontal
\( \mathrm{P} \) surface (figure). The rough surface has a friction
W coefficient of \( 0.10 \) with the block. If the block starts slipping on the track from a point \( 2.0 \mathrm{~m} \) above the horizontal surface, the distance it will move on the rough surface is :-
(1) \( 40 \mathrm{~m} \)
(2) \( 20 \mathrm{~m} \)
(3) \( 15 \mathrm{~m} \)
(4) \( 10 \mathrm{~m} \)
